Green energy: the STEG connects the Tozeur 2 station to the national network

The Tunisian Electricity and Gas Company (STEG) announced, this Saturday, May 25, the commissioning of a new high -voltage airline line with a capacity of 150,000 volts in the governorate of Tozeur. This strategic infrastructure marks a new step in strengthening the South Tunisian electricity network.

According to a press release published on the official STEG page, this line now liaises between the Tozeur electric station and the photovoltaic power plant of Tozeur 2. It aims to facilitate the integration of solar energy produced locally in the national network, while improving the stability and security of electricity supply in the region.

This project is part of the national energy transition efforts, carried out by the objective of bringing the share of renewable energies to 35 % of the energy mix by 2030. It also reflects the commitment of the authorities to enhance the solar potential of the South Tunisian, in particular in desert areas with strong sunshine as tozeur.

As a reminder, the TOZEUR 2 photovoltaic power plant, with a production capacity of 10 MW, is one of the most recent initiatives in the field of clean energy in Tunisia. It is added to the already active Tozeur 1 power station, thus strengthening the position of the region as an energy center in the making.
